“Grow in grace, and in the knowledge of our Lord and Saviour Jesus Christ.” 2 Peter 3:18

“Grow in grace”–not in one grace only, but in all grace. Grow in that root-grace, faith. Believe the promises more firmly than you have done. Let faith increase in fulness, constancy, simplicity. Grow also in love. Ask that your love may become extended, more intense, more practical, influencing every thought, word, and deed. Grow likewise in humility. Seek to lie very low, and know more of your own nothingness. US URGES IRAN TO UNBLOCK SOCIAL MEDIA, CALLS EMERGENCY UN SESSION

BY MICHAEL WILNER  JANUARY 2, 2018  “By the thousands, Iranian citizens are taking to the streets to protest the oppression of their own government,” US envoy to the UN Nikki Haley said. — US envoy to the UN Nikki Haley on Tuesday called on Iran to unblock social media sites used by anti-government protesters to organize their demonstrations and on “freedom-loving” nations to rally to their cause after violent unrest gripped the Islamic Republic for a fifth day. US to cut UNRWA funding if Palestinians don’t return to negotiations

By JPOST.COM STAFF 01/02/2018 “We are trying to promote the peace process, but if that will not happen, the president will not continue to fund it,” US Ambassador to the United Nations Nikki Haley said.   US Ambassador to the United Nations Nikki Haley threatened Tuesday to cut funding to UNRWA (the United Nations Relief and Works Agency) until the Palestinians return to the negotiating table. The president “doesn’t want to give additional funding or stop funding until the Palestinians agreeing to come back to the negotiating table,” she said. “We’re trying to move for a peace process.
